Ridgemont had to endure a three-game losing streak, but that streak is no more. They put the hurt on the Upper Scioto Valley Rams with a sharp 3-0 win on Thursday. For those keeping track at home, that's the biggest victory the Golden Gophers have posted against the Rams since August 29, 2019.
Ridgemont never let Upper Scioto Valley on the board, but things got pretty close in the first set. The match finished with set scores of 25-16, 25-23, 25-21.
Despite the defeat, Upper Scioto Valley saw an underclassman step up: Layla Hunsicker had ten digs.
Ridgemont's win bumped their record up to 5-8. As for Upper Scioto Valley, they are on a 13-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-12.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Ridgemont will take on Hardin Northern at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Upper Scioto Valley, they will face off against Temple Christian at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
